Battle of Rhode Island Site
● OpenWelcome to the Battle of Rhode Island Site, a historic landmark located in the heart of Portsmouth, Rhode Island. This site commemorates the pivotal Battle of Rhode Island, fought on August 29, 1778, during the American Revolutionary War. As a visitor, you'll step back in time to explore the rich history and significance of this key military engagement, which marked the first joint operation between American and French forces. Nestled in the picturesque landscape of Portsmouth, the Battle of Rhode Island Site offers a unique opportunity for history enthusiasts, families, and tourists to learn about the bravery and strategic efforts that played a crucial role in America's fight for independence. Our site features informative displays, guided tours, and walking trails that allow you to immerse yourself in the events of the past while enjoying the natural beauty of the area.

Discover New England
● OpenDiscover New England is a regional destination marketing organization located at 315 Iron Horse Way in Providence, Rhode Island. Founded in 1992 by the six New England state tourism offices, Discover New England is a nonprofit association dedicated to promoting travel to and within the member states of Connecticut, Maine, Massachusetts, New Hampshire, Rhode Island, and Vermont. The institution provides cooperative marketing opportunities to reach the global market and attract more international visitors. Discover New England works with travel trade professionals such as travel agents, tour operators, and receptive operators to showcase New England and book more business. They also provide regional tourism businesses with the tools they need to competitively market themselves internationally.

Whitehall Museum House
● OpenWelcome to the Whitehall Museum House, a captivating historical site located at 311 Berkeley Avenue, Middletown, Rhode Island. As a cherished museum and tourist attraction, Whitehall stands as a testament to the legacy of the great 18th-century philosopher George Berkeley. Since 1899, this historic home has been meticulously maintained by The National Society of The Colonial Dames of America in the State of Rhode Island, in partnership with the Newport Historical Society. Step back in time and explore the life of George Berkeley, an Anglo-Irish scholar and priest who resided near Newport from 1729 to 1731. Renowned for his contributions to philosophy and intellectual life, Berkeley was instrumental in the founding of the Philosophical Society, a precursor to the Redwood Library and Athenaeum. Discover his profound influence on the cultural and intellectual tapestry of the colonies through our engaging exhibits and events.
